Univest Financial Co. (NASDAQ:UVSP – Get Free Report) COO Michael S. Keim sold 800 shares of the business’s stock in a transaction that occurred on Tuesday, September 3rd. The stock was sold at an average price of $28.51, for a total value of $22,808.00. Following the transaction, the chief operating officer now owns 55,679 shares in the company, valued at approximately $1,587,408.29. The transaction was disclosed in a legal filing with the SEC, which is available at the SEC website.

About Univest Financial
Univest Financial Corporation operates as the bank holding company for Univest Bank and Trust Co that provides banking products and services primarily in the United States. It operates through three segments: Banking, Wealth Management, and Insurance. The Banking segment offers a range of banking services, such as deposit taking, loan origination and servicing, mortgage banking, other general banking, and equipment lease financing services for individuals, businesses, municipalities, and nonprofit organizations.
